Sheffield City Council is establishing an Enhanced Care Framework for people over the age of 16 years old who have learning disabilities and/or autistic people, who display behaviours that challenge including those with a mental health condition.
This Enhanced Care Framework will encompass a range of services as outlined in the specific Lots and sub-Lots: Lot 1- Enhanced supported living Lot 1.1 – Support linked with accommodation Lot 1.2- Community care and support Lot 2- Severe Multiple Disadvantage Lot 2.1- Support linked with accommodation Lot 2.2- Community care and support Lot 3- Care and Nursing Home Lot 3.1 - Residential Care - Care home services without nursing Lot 3.2 - Nursing Care - Care home services with nursing Lot 4 - Planned Enhanced Overnight Short Breaks Lot 5 - Emergency Enhanced Overnight Short Breaks Lot 6 - Crisis/Bridging Support This Framework Agreement has been procured as an open framework.
Open frameworks have a maximum duration of eight years.
Within the eight-year term, the framework must be reopened at least twice.
The Council will open the Framework after the initial three years from the day of the first award.
The Council’s intention is that Framework two will then reopen after three years, Framework three will then have a duration of two years.
Providers will meet the shared objectives of delivering support which meets the needs and outcomes of the individuals, as well as improving choice, quality and promoting independence.
The Council is looking to shift towards outcomes-based commissioning.
In its broadest terms, this means that the focus will be moved from ‘how’ a service operates, to the outcomes the service achieves.
This means that the individual and/or their advocates will be involved in measuring the success of a given service in relation to achieving outcomes, and their role will be more central to the evaluation and management of contracts.
